In accordance with oral stipulation of counsel that the articles in question having a total value of $6,651 are subject to duty at 10 cents per dozen pieces and 25 percent ad valorem and that such articles having a total value of $2,007 are subject to duty at 10 cents per dozen pieces and 40 percent ad valorem under said paragraph 211, as modified, supra, the protest was sustained accordingly.
